Understanding Tunnel Form Construction
Tunnel form construction is a technique that allows for the rapid creation of reinforced concrete structures. Using a series of interlocking forms, this method enables contractors to pour concrete in large sections, leading to accelerated build times. This innovative method is widely used for multi-story residential and commercial buildings due to its efficiency and strength.

Pros of Tunnel Form Construction
1. Speed of Construction
One of the primary benefits of tunnel form construction is its speed. The ability to pour large sections of concrete at once dramatically reduces the time required for framing and finishing. With forms that can be reused day after day, construction schedules can be shortened, enabling building owners to move in sooner.
2. Structural Integrity
Tunnel form construction offers exceptional structural strength due to the monolithic nature of the concrete. This makes the buildings more resistant to natural disasters, such as earthquakes and hurricanes, enhancing safety for occupants. Additionally, the uniformity of the material reduces the risk of weaknesses often found in traditional constructions.
3. Cost Efficiency
While the initial investment in tunnel form systems can be higher, the long-term savings are substantial. Reduced labor costs, faster construction times, and lower material usage can result in a lower overall project budget. This financial advantage is particularly significant for large-scale developments.
Cons of Tunnel Form Construction
1. Limited Design Flexibility
One downside of tunnel form construction is that it may offer less design flexibility compared to traditional methods. The system primarily works best for rectangular or simple geometries. If your project calls for complex architectural designs, traditional construction techniques may be more suitable.
2. Initial Investment
While cost savings can be realized over time, the upfront costs associated with tunnel form systems can be higher. This includes the expenses related to purchasing or renting specific forms and ensuring skilled labor is available to operate them effectively.

Pros of Traditional Construction Methods
1. Design Versatility
Traditional construction methods boast a high degree of adaptability in design. Builders can create complex and unique layouts with ease, which can be an advantage for projects requiring bespoke architectural features.
2. Established Techniques
With numerous resources and a wealth of experience in traditional methods, contractors often feel more comfortable relying on these tried-and-true techniques. This familiarity can lead to fewer mistakes and greater confidence during construction.
Cons of Traditional Construction Methods
1. Longer Timelines
Traditional construction methods often take significantly longer to complete, particularly when dealing with multi-story structures. Increased construction time can lead to delays, ultimately raising the project's overall cost due to prolonged labor and site maintenance.
2. Labor Intensive
Traditional methods typically require more labor, which can drive up costs. This can be a critical factor in a market where labor rates are continuously on the rise. The need for skilled tradespeople may also result in scheduling conflicts that could further impact project timelines.
Making the Right Choice
Ultimately, the decision between tunnel form contractors and traditional methods should be based on the specific needs of your project. While tunnel form construction offers rapid scaling and durability, traditional methods may be more suitable for complex designs where flexibility is essential.
When evaluating your options, it’s crucial to consider factors such as budget, timeline, and design requirements. Engaging with contractors who have experience in both methods can provide invaluable insights and help guide you toward the most effective construction approach.
